>>Also,  From a computer connected to the LAN side of the cablemodem, the
>>URL http://192.168.100.1/ will take you to the web server running in the
>>cablemodem and give you a few bits of info.
> 
> 
> Wow, good call, Lance.
> 
> Signal to Noise Ratio 	35 dB

Yep.  My first stop any time I'm having problems with my RR connection.
 Check the web pages on the cable modem, and then power cycle the damn
thing.  Assignment of cablemodems to download/upload channels in the
cable system is handled at boot time and sometimes power cycling it will
cause the modem to be assigned a different, perhaps not as overloaded,
channel.
